The lightning flash with arrowhead symbol within an equilateral triangle 
is intended to alert the user to the presence of uninsulated dangerous 
voltage within the product’s enclosure that may be of sufficient 
magnitude to constitute a risk of electric shock to persons.
The exclamation point within an equilateral triangle is intended to alert 
the user to the presence of important operating and maintenance 
(servicing) instructions in the literature accompanying the appliance.

I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S
• 
Read these instructions.
• 
Keep these instructions.
• 
Heed all warnings.
• 
Follow all instructions.
• 
Do not use this apparatus near water.
• 
Clean only with a dry cloth.
• 
Do not block any ventilation openings. Install according to the manufacturer’s 
instructions.
• 
Do not install near any heat sources, such as radiators, heat registers, stoves, or other 
apparatus (including amplifiers) that produce heat.
• 
Protect the power cord from being walked on or pinched, particularly at plugs, 
convenience receptacles, and the point where they exit from the apparatus.
• 
Only use attachments/accessories specified by the manufacturer.
• 
Unplug this apparatus during lightning storms or when unused for long periods of 
time.
• 
Refer all servicing to qualified service personnel. Servicing is required when the 
apparatus has been damaged in any way, such as the power supply cord or plug 
is damaged, liquid has been spilled or objects have fallen into the apparatus, the 
apparatus has been exposed to rain or moisture, does not operate normally, or has 
been dropped.
